Hip-Hop & R&B Nights at Bottled Blonde in September
Friday and Saturday for the biggest nightclub energy, with DJs until 4 AM. Thursday draws an industry and after-work crowd with a relaxed rooftop atmosphere.
During September, Bottled Blonde operates Daily, 11 AM – 2 AM (Fri-Sat until 4 AM). The venue typically features Hip-Hop & R&B sets during its peak nights, with resident DJs and special guest performers rotating throughout the month.
Doors open at 10:30 PM, but the dance floor fills up between midnight and 1 AM. For the best Hip-Hop & R&B experience in September, plan to arrive before midnight to secure your spot and take advantage of guest list entry before the cutoff.

Costs
Bottled Blonde September Pricing for Hip-Hop & R&B Nights
Without a guest list, Hip-Hop & R&B nights at Bottled Blonde in September cost: Normally $30-50 cover — FREE with NoCoverVegas guest list. With NoCoverVegas, you skip the cover entirely — saving $40-75 per person. September pricing tends to be moderate compared to peak months.
Drink prices at Bottled Blonde: Mixed drinks $16–25, Beers $12, Bottles from $500. Standard tipping is $1-2 per beer, $2-5 per cocktail, or 18-20% for bottle service tabs.
VIP bottle service starts at Starting at $500 — includes reserved table on the nightclub floor, dedicated server, and mixers. No gender ratio requirement with bottle service.. Bottle service includes a dedicated table, VIP entry (bypassing all lines), a personal server, and mixers. Groups of 6 or more often find bottle service offers the best overall value per person.

Dress Code
What to Wear to Hip-Hop & R&B at Bottled Blonde in September
The dress code at Bottled Blonde is: Upscale casual to nightclub attire required for the nightclub floor and rooftop. The ground-floor restaurant is more casual.. This is enforced every night regardless of the genre or month. Hip-hop nights attract an exceptionally well-dressed crowd. Designer brands, clean sneakers (venue-dependent), and attention to detail are the norm. Looking sharp is part of the culture on hip-hop nights.

What time should I arrive at Bottled Blonde for Hip-Hop & R&B in September?
Doors typically open at 10:30 PM. For guest list entry, arrive before 12:30 AM — especially on Friday and Saturday. Arriving between 10:30 and 11:30 PM gives you the best entry experience with shorter lines. Headliner DJs typically start between 12:30 AM and 1:30 AM.
